Our man Sullydog
Posted by Teresa at 10:00 AM *

He’s Jonathon Sullivan, whom I met when he was a student at the Viable Paradise workshop on Martha’s Vineyard. I’m one of the teachers. He’s a promising fiction writer, and meanwhile he’s an ER surgeon and a martial-arts guy. This is his account of what he did Saturday: a lively day, but nothing unprecedented (unless you count the case of neurosarcoidosis). If you like it, there’s lots more; just nose around and you’ll find it.
